What sensor scripts are available on X-Series loggers?
X-Series loggers come pre-loaded with scripts for a host of environmental sensors that communicate over standard protocols such as SDI-12, NMEA0183, RS-232, and RS-485 Modbus. The entire script list is visible within the CONNECT software; however, only a few are enabled by default. Before running a sensor detection, it is imperative to review this default list to see if the script for the desired sensor is available and enabled.
Script Levels
Script Level | Description |
0001 | Script 0001 controls the internal diagnostics for the X2 data logger. These diagnostics are critical for troubleshooting and must be kept enabled. |
0002 | Script 0002 controls the internal diagnostics for the X3 data logger. These diagnostics are critical for troubleshooting and must be kept enabled. |
1000 | 1000-level scripts are for sensors utilizing RS-485 Modbus RTU communication. |
2000 | 2000-level scripts are for sensors utilizing SDI-12 communication. |
3000 | 3000-level scripts are for sensors utilizing RS-232 communication. |
4000 | 4000-level scripts are user-generated generic scripts. |
5000 | 5000-level scripts are generated by NexSens engineers and will contain a hard-coded detection for a specific sensor. |
9000 | 9000-level scripts are highly customized scripts created by NexSens engineers. These scripts are created for entire systems with specific circumstances.* |
*Since 9000-level scripts are for an entire system, only one 9000 level script can be enabled at a time. The X2 will only recognize the lowest numerical 9000-level script.
Available Scripts
Script Number | Script Name |
0001 | NexSens X2 Internal Diagnostics |
0002 | NexSens X3 Internal Diagnostics |
1000 | NexSens T-Node FR/TS210 |
1001 | APG PT-500 |
1002 | Lufft Weather Stations |
1003 | NexSens mV-Rain Adapter |
1004 | In-Situ Aqua Troll 200/400/600 |
1005 | Seametrics CT2X/PT12 (Only use with absolute pressure gauge) |
1007 | FloWav PSA-AV |
1008 | YSI ODO |
1009 | Vaisala GMP251/252 |
1010 | NexSens S500 |
1014 | OTT ecoN/TriOS NICO/OPUS |
1015 | Seametrics PT12 vented level sensor |
2000 | YSI EXO Sondes |
2001 | Stevens Hydraprobe |
2002 | Vaisala WXT-Series Weather Stations |
2003 | Seabird SBE37-ODO |
2005 | OTT RLS |
2006 | Van Essen Diver |
2007 | OTT Thalimedes |
2008 | Observator NEP5000 |
2009 | Sequoia LISST ABS |
2010 | Seametrics CT2X/TempHion |
2011 | ChannelMaster ADCP |
2012 | Sontek IQ |
2013 | Seametrics PT12 |
2015 | Sutron AquaTemp |
2016 | Vegetronix SDI-12 adapter |
2017 | Campbell OBS500/501 |
2020 | Sequoia AOBS |
3000 | Airmar 150/200WX |
3001 | Nortek Aquadopp ADCP |
3002 | Seabird SBE37-ODO |
3003 | Airmar SS510 |
3004 | Garmin 19/24xd HVS |
3005 | AML Micro-X |
3006 | NexSens Environmental Web Camera |
3007 | RBR |
3008 | MaxiMet GMX600 Weather Station |
3009 | NeoFox Solu-Blu CO2 |
3013 | Eureka RS232 Manta Sonde |
3014 | Seaview SVS-603 wave sensor |
3015 | Nortek Signature1000 ADCP |
Script Loading and Generation
Enable pre-loaded scripts by following the article below:
If the desired sensor is not within the list, use the following articles to create generic scripts in CONNECT based on the sensor’s communication protocol: